SlideShare una empresa de Scribd logo
1 de 10
Descargar para leer sin conexión
Presentado por :gerado herrera jimenez
Camilo andres carreño
Grado :11_1
BASE DE DATOS - 2
PArTE
Tabla de contenidos
•
• Defina el modelo entidad-relación
•
• Que es una relación
•
• Que tipos de relaciones existen, defina cada uno de ellas y dé un ejemplo.
•
• Cual es el proceso de diseño de una BD: Realice un grafico utilizando autoformas en
cualquiera de los programas de office (PP, Word, Excel) para explicar esta pregunta.
Defina el modelo entidad-relación
• Un diagrama o modelo entidad-relación (a veces denominado por sus siglas
en inglés, E-R "Entity relationship", o del español DER "Diagrama de
Entidad Relación") es una herramienta para el modelado de datos que
permite representar las entidades relevantes de un sistema de
información así como sus interrelaciones y propiedades.
Que es una relación
• Una Base de Datos Relacional, es una base de datos que cumple con el modelo
relacional, el cual es el modelo más utilizado en la actualidad para implementar
bases de datos ya planificadas. Permiten establecer interconexiones (relaciones)
entre los datos (que están guardados en tablas), y a través de dichas conexiones
relacionar los datos de ambas tablas, de ahí proviene su nombre: "Modelo
Relacional". Tras ser postuladas sus bases en 1970 por Edgar Frank Codd, de los
laboratorios IBM en San José (California), no tardó en consolidarse como un nuevo
paradigma en los modelos de base de datos.1
•
Que tipos de relaciones existen, defina cada uno de
ellas y dé un ejemplo
• Una base de datos relacional permite la utilización simultánea de datos procedentes de
más de una tabla .
• Al hacer uso de las relaciones, se evita la duplicidad de datos, ahorrando memoria y
espacio en el disco, aumentando la velocidad de ejecución y facilitando al usuario/a
el trabajo con tablas.
• Para conseguir una correcta base de datos relacional es imprescindible realizar un
estudio previo del diseño de la base de datos.
• Para poder relacionar tablas entre sí se deberá especificar un campo en común que
contenga el mismo valor en las dos tablas y dicho campo será clave principal en una
de ellas.
• Las tablas se relacionan de dos a dos, donde una de ellas será la tabla principal de la
que parte la relación y la otra será la tabla secundaria destino de la relación.
•
Tipos de relaciones.
• Se pueden distinguir tres tipos de relaciones:
• Relación Uno a Uno: Cuando un registro de una tabla sólo puede estar relacionado con un único registro de la otra tabla y viceversa.
• Por ejemplo: tenemos dos tablas una con los datos de diferentes poblaciones y otra con una lista de Alcaldes, una población sólo puede tener un
alcalde, y un alcalde lo será únicamente de una población.
• Relación Uno a Varios: Cuando un registro de una tabla (tabla secundaria) sólo puede estar relacionado con un único registro de la otra tabla
(tabla principal) y un registro de la otra tabla (tabla principal) puede tener más de un registro relacionado en la primera tabla (tabla secundaria).
• Por ejemplo: tenemos dos tablas una con los datos de diferentes poblaciones y otra con los habitantes, una población puede tener más de un
habitante, pero un habitante pertenecerá (estará empadronado) en una única población.
• Relación Varios a Varios: Cuando un registro de una tabla puede estar relacionado con más de un registro de la otra tabla y viceversa.
• Por ejemplo: tenemos dos tablas una con los datos de clientes y otra con los artículos que se venden en la empresa, una cliente podrá realizar un
pedido con varios artículos, y un artículo podrá ser vendido a más de un cliente.
• Las relaciones varios a varios se suelen representar definiendo una tabla intermedia entre las dos tablas. Siguiendo el ejemplo anterior sería definir
una tabla lineas de pedido relacionada con clientes y con artículos.
•
• Por ejemplo: tenemos dos tablas una con los datos de diferentes poblaciones y otra con
los habitantes, una población puede tener más de un habitante, pero un habitante
pertenecerá (estará empadronado) en una única población.
• Relación Varios a Varios: Cuando un registro de una tabla puede estar relacionado con
más de un registro de la otra tabla y viceversa.
• Por ejemplo: tenemos dos tablas una con los datos de clientes
Cual es el proceso de diseño de una BD: Realice un
grafico utilizando autoformas en cualquiera de los
programas de office (PP, Word, Excel) para explicar
esta pregunta.
• La clave para obtener un diseño de base de datos eficaz radica en comprender
exactamente qué información se desea almacenar y la forma en que un sistema de
administración de bases de datos relacionales, como Visual FoxPro, almacena los
datos. Para ofrecer información de forma eficiente y precisa, Visual FoxPro debe
tener almacenados los datos sobre distintos temas en tablas separadas. Por
ejemplo, puede haber una tabla donde sólo se almacenen datos sobre empleados y
otra tabla que sólo contenga datos de ventas.
• Al organizar los datos de forma apropiada, proporciona flexibilidad a la base de datos y
tiene la posibilidad de combinar y presentar información de muchas formas
diferentes.
Base de datos
Base de datos

Más contenido relacionado

La actualidad más candente

La actualidad más candente (9)

Cosulta2
Cosulta2Cosulta2
Cosulta2
 
Relaciones
RelacionesRelaciones
Relaciones
 
Conceptos basicos sobre relaciones
Conceptos basicos sobre relacionesConceptos basicos sobre relaciones
Conceptos basicos sobre relaciones
 
Computacion
ComputacionComputacion
Computacion
 
Daniela gonzalez10.1
Daniela gonzalez10.1Daniela gonzalez10.1
Daniela gonzalez10.1
 
Trdnticsrel
TrdnticsrelTrdnticsrel
Trdnticsrel
 
Cuestionario de repaso juan guillermo
Cuestionario de repaso  juan guillermoCuestionario de repaso  juan guillermo
Cuestionario de repaso juan guillermo
 
Proyecto final leslie quiñons
Proyecto final leslie quiñonsProyecto final leslie quiñons
Proyecto final leslie quiñons
 
Tipo de relaciones
Tipo de relacionesTipo de relaciones
Tipo de relaciones
 

Destacado

Tensiones y riesgos en el uso de las tic's
Tensiones y riesgos en el uso de las tic'sTensiones y riesgos en el uso de las tic's
Tensiones y riesgos en el uso de las tic'sKatherine Lozano
 
Trabajo de junior
Trabajo de juniorTrabajo de junior
Trabajo de juniorsimoncamilo
 
Uso de las redes sociales
Uso de las redes socialesUso de las redes sociales
Uso de las redes socialeschecho0302
 
Maraton Documental, Universidad de Medellín
Maraton Documental, Universidad de MedellínMaraton Documental, Universidad de Medellín
Maraton Documental, Universidad de MedellínAlejandroAlzateG
 
Pioter pecentacion
Pioter pecentacionPioter pecentacion
Pioter pecentacionJesSy PuSda
 
Que se recicla ...
Que se recicla ...Que se recicla ...
Que se recicla ...irisha45
 
Publicidad en internet luis ruiz 1010601
Publicidad en internet luis ruiz 1010601Publicidad en internet luis ruiz 1010601
Publicidad en internet luis ruiz 1010601Luis201989
 
español cuento
español cuentoespañol cuento
español cuentoWeen Macea
 
Ley 125 01 ley general de electricidad
Ley 125 01 ley general de electricidadLey 125 01 ley general de electricidad
Ley 125 01 ley general de electricidadcesrd
 
Importancia del uso de software educativo
Importancia del uso de software educativoImportancia del uso de software educativo
Importancia del uso de software educativooscarzenen
 
Ensayo fotografico caryelis
Ensayo fotografico caryelisEnsayo fotografico caryelis
Ensayo fotografico caryeliscaryelis
 

Destacado (20)

Practica 3.2
Practica 3.2Practica 3.2
Practica 3.2
 
Edicion de video
Edicion de videoEdicion de video
Edicion de video
 
Manual operativo sketchup
Manual operativo sketchup Manual operativo sketchup
Manual operativo sketchup
 
Tensiones y riesgos en el uso de las tic's
Tensiones y riesgos en el uso de las tic'sTensiones y riesgos en el uso de las tic's
Tensiones y riesgos en el uso de las tic's
 
Trabajo de junior
Trabajo de juniorTrabajo de junior
Trabajo de junior
 
Uso de las redes sociales
Uso de las redes socialesUso de las redes sociales
Uso de las redes sociales
 
El ciclo del agua
El ciclo del  aguaEl ciclo del  agua
El ciclo del agua
 
Computación tema 3
Computación tema 3Computación tema 3
Computación tema 3
 
Maraton Documental, Universidad de Medellín
Maraton Documental, Universidad de MedellínMaraton Documental, Universidad de Medellín
Maraton Documental, Universidad de Medellín
 
Pioter pecentacion
Pioter pecentacionPioter pecentacion
Pioter pecentacion
 
Sid am
Sid amSid am
Sid am
 
Que se recicla ...
Que se recicla ...Que se recicla ...
Que se recicla ...
 
Publicidad en internet luis ruiz 1010601
Publicidad en internet luis ruiz 1010601Publicidad en internet luis ruiz 1010601
Publicidad en internet luis ruiz 1010601
 
103305862 t-sql
103305862 t-sql103305862 t-sql
103305862 t-sql
 
La paz por un futuro mejor
La paz por un futuro mejorLa paz por un futuro mejor
La paz por un futuro mejor
 
español cuento
español cuentoespañol cuento
español cuento
 
Ley 125 01 ley general de electricidad
Ley 125 01 ley general de electricidadLey 125 01 ley general de electricidad
Ley 125 01 ley general de electricidad
 
Importancia del uso de software educativo
Importancia del uso de software educativoImportancia del uso de software educativo
Importancia del uso de software educativo
 
Ensayo fotografico caryelis
Ensayo fotografico caryelisEnsayo fotografico caryelis
Ensayo fotografico caryelis
 
Migraña
MigrañaMigraña
Migraña
 

Similar a Base de datos

Similar a Base de datos (20)

Base de datos 2 parte
Base de datos   2 parteBase de datos   2 parte
Base de datos 2 parte
 
Base de datos segunda parte
Base de datos segunda parteBase de datos segunda parte
Base de datos segunda parte
 
Bases de datos relacionalesu
Bases de datos relacionalesuBases de datos relacionalesu
Bases de datos relacionalesu
 
base de datos
base de datos base de datos
base de datos
 
Melany base de datos
Melany base de datosMelany base de datos
Melany base de datos
 
Base de datos 2
Base de datos 2Base de datos 2
Base de datos 2
 
Base de datos 2
Base de datos 2Base de datos 2
Base de datos 2
 
Guía #3 access
Guía #3 accessGuía #3 access
Guía #3 access
 
Conceptos básicos sobre relacionesa
Conceptos básicos sobre relacionesaConceptos básicos sobre relacionesa
Conceptos básicos sobre relacionesa
 
Modelo relacional
Modelo relacionalModelo relacional
Modelo relacional
 
Base de datos
Base de datosBase de datos
Base de datos
 
Base de datos
Base de datosBase de datos
Base de datos
 
Base de datos
Base de datos Base de datos
Base de datos
 
Churk
ChurkChurk
Churk
 
Modelo relacional
Modelo relacionalModelo relacional
Modelo relacional
 
Josedani
JosedaniJosedani
Josedani
 
Segunda parte base de datos.
Segunda parte base de datos.Segunda parte base de datos.
Segunda parte base de datos.
 
Conceptos basicos de base de datos
Conceptos basicos de base de datosConceptos basicos de base de datos
Conceptos basicos de base de datos
 
Daniela gonzalez10.1
Daniela gonzalez10.1Daniela gonzalez10.1
Daniela gonzalez10.1
 
Daniela gonzalez10.1
Daniela gonzalez10.1Daniela gonzalez10.1
Daniela gonzalez10.1
 

Base de datos

  • 1. Presentado por :gerado herrera jimenez Camilo andres carreño Grado :11_1 BASE DE DATOS - 2 PArTE
  • 2. Tabla de contenidos • • Defina el modelo entidad-relación • • Que es una relación • • Que tipos de relaciones existen, defina cada uno de ellas y dé un ejemplo. • • Cual es el proceso de diseño de una BD: Realice un grafico utilizando autoformas en cualquiera de los programas de office (PP, Word, Excel) para explicar esta pregunta.
  • 3. Defina el modelo entidad-relación • Un diagrama o modelo entidad-relación (a veces denominado por sus siglas en inglés, E-R "Entity relationship", o del español DER "Diagrama de Entidad Relación") es una herramienta para el modelado de datos que permite representar las entidades relevantes de un sistema de información así como sus interrelaciones y propiedades.
  • 4. Que es una relación • Una Base de Datos Relacional, es una base de datos que cumple con el modelo relacional, el cual es el modelo más utilizado en la actualidad para implementar bases de datos ya planificadas. Permiten establecer interconexiones (relaciones) entre los datos (que están guardados en tablas), y a través de dichas conexiones relacionar los datos de ambas tablas, de ahí proviene su nombre: "Modelo Relacional". Tras ser postuladas sus bases en 1970 por Edgar Frank Codd, de los laboratorios IBM en San José (California), no tardó en consolidarse como un nuevo paradigma en los modelos de base de datos.1 •
  • 5. Que tipos de relaciones existen, defina cada uno de ellas y dé un ejemplo • Una base de datos relacional permite la utilización simultánea de datos procedentes de más de una tabla . • Al hacer uso de las relaciones, se evita la duplicidad de datos, ahorrando memoria y espacio en el disco, aumentando la velocidad de ejecución y facilitando al usuario/a el trabajo con tablas. • Para conseguir una correcta base de datos relacional es imprescindible realizar un estudio previo del diseño de la base de datos. • Para poder relacionar tablas entre sí se deberá especificar un campo en común que contenga el mismo valor en las dos tablas y dicho campo será clave principal en una de ellas. • Las tablas se relacionan de dos a dos, donde una de ellas será la tabla principal de la que parte la relación y la otra será la tabla secundaria destino de la relación. •
  • 6. Tipos de relaciones. • Se pueden distinguir tres tipos de relaciones: • Relación Uno a Uno: Cuando un registro de una tabla sólo puede estar relacionado con un único registro de la otra tabla y viceversa. • Por ejemplo: tenemos dos tablas una con los datos de diferentes poblaciones y otra con una lista de Alcaldes, una población sólo puede tener un alcalde, y un alcalde lo será únicamente de una población. • Relación Uno a Varios: Cuando un registro de una tabla (tabla secundaria) sólo puede estar relacionado con un único registro de la otra tabla (tabla principal) y un registro de la otra tabla (tabla principal) puede tener más de un registro relacionado en la primera tabla (tabla secundaria). • Por ejemplo: tenemos dos tablas una con los datos de diferentes poblaciones y otra con los habitantes, una población puede tener más de un habitante, pero un habitante pertenecerá (estará empadronado) en una única población. • Relación Varios a Varios: Cuando un registro de una tabla puede estar relacionado con más de un registro de la otra tabla y viceversa. • Por ejemplo: tenemos dos tablas una con los datos de clientes y otra con los artículos que se venden en la empresa, una cliente podrá realizar un pedido con varios artículos, y un artículo podrá ser vendido a más de un cliente. • Las relaciones varios a varios se suelen representar definiendo una tabla intermedia entre las dos tablas. Siguiendo el ejemplo anterior sería definir una tabla lineas de pedido relacionada con clientes y con artículos. •
  • 7. • Por ejemplo: tenemos dos tablas una con los datos de diferentes poblaciones y otra con los habitantes, una población puede tener más de un habitante, pero un habitante pertenecerá (estará empadronado) en una única población. • Relación Varios a Varios: Cuando un registro de una tabla puede estar relacionado con más de un registro de la otra tabla y viceversa. • Por ejemplo: tenemos dos tablas una con los datos de clientes
  • 8. Cual es el proceso de diseño de una BD: Realice un grafico utilizando autoformas en cualquiera de los programas de office (PP, Word, Excel) para explicar esta pregunta. • La clave para obtener un diseño de base de datos eficaz radica en comprender exactamente qué información se desea almacenar y la forma en que un sistema de administración de bases de datos relacionales, como Visual FoxPro, almacena los datos. Para ofrecer información de forma eficiente y precisa, Visual FoxPro debe tener almacenados los datos sobre distintos temas en tablas separadas. Por ejemplo, puede haber una tabla donde sólo se almacenen datos sobre empleados y otra tabla que sólo contenga datos de ventas. • Al organizar los datos de forma apropiada, proporciona flexibilidad a la base de datos y tiene la posibilidad de combinar y presentar información de muchas formas diferentes.